> Don.F.Broadus@ucm.com wrote:
> > 
> > so you have a 541 module built on May 31 1986 The 466 could be the
> vendor or
> > plant. not sure.
> 
> The number 466 also appears in ECMs on the chips that appear to made in
> house by Delco.  Some other likely vendor numbers: 014 = NatSemi, 185 =
> Motorola, 980 = TI.
